Prospero Teaching is seeking a Learning & Behaviour Support Assistant for the Portsmouth Area. You will support children and young people with SEMH needs, helping them overcome barriers to learning and build confidence within a collaborative team of staff.
The role involves advising on strategies, delivering high-quality teaching and developing plans to meet individual needs. UK experience and safeguarding training are preferred; Right to Work in the UK is required.
As a Learning & Behaviour Support Assistant you will use your teaching experience to support children and young people with Social, Emotional and Mental Health (SEMH) needs, helping them overcome barriers to learning, build confidence, and achieve positive educational outcomes. Working collaboratively with pupils, families, and education professionals, you will provide specialist guidance, model effective strategies, and promote inclusive practices that support long-term success.
